I was thinking yesterday: when we're considering preservation (video game and any other media/art forms) we're only thinking in short term or human-scale time length.

What about centuries, no, millennia of human and geological History. Even if we secure things in a bunker the planet will still have earthquakes and volcanoes.

When it comes to several hundred of millennia and billions of years the planet will get absorbed by the growing Red Giant.

Maybe launching data into space or other exoplanets could work for those but then again we'll have black holes, (super)novae and gamma ray bursts among other things that could erase it.

We still got time but we can already start thinking about that today.

I must point out that NOTHING stays static, earth 5000 years ago had a much different climate than we do today, with the fertile crescent being far more tropical than the desert it is today.

As for preservation methods, there's a few options, the best option would be currently diamond encoding which can theoretically last up to 10k years, but even that is useless if you have no way of decoding it. which requires modern technology.

Also i need to point out that science currently is more of the belief that earth will not be consumed by the sun, but will come close, and be scorched by it, but still probably survive the red giant phase, though it has not ruled it out either, though i should point out estimates currently are that earth has 100 million years left of habitability if things continue on the same path.
